Tullia

Meaning of Tullia

Tullia is a beautiful and unique name for a baby girl. This name has Italian origins and is pronounced as TOOL-yah (/ˈtu.lja/). Tullia is a variation of the name Tulia, which means "peaceful" or "calm." Although not very common, Tullia has been given to a handful of baby girls in the United States over the years. In 2004, it ranked at number 16,094 in popularity, with five occurrences. Notable People Named Tullia

Tullia d'Aragona was a celebrated Italian poet, author, and philosopher of the Renaissance era, known for her influential work that elevated women's status in literature.
Tullia, also known as Tulliola, was the beloved daughter of the famous Roman orator and politician Marcus Tullius Cicero.
Tullia Zevi was an Italian journalist and writer known for her work in journalism, interfaith dialogue, and Italian Centre-left politics.
